Find the Tamizh in you - how to spend this Tamil New Year day

Delightful feasts, classical performances and movie premieres — here are a few fun ways to spend this Tamil New Year’s day.

The Raintree Anna Salai
The Raintree Anna Salai’s puthandu thali has items like mango pachadi, araithuvitta sambar, veppam poo rasam, vazhakkai podimas, vada coconut milk, payasam and more. At Madras. Rs. 1,050 plus taxes. Details: 28309999 

The Residency
The Residency’s spread offers a traditional welcome drink called sukku panagam. Rasam comes in two versions, vethalai and Chettinadu nandu, and there is Ambur biryani and Kanyakumari nandu masala on offer too. Details: 28253434

Chasing records
Gunning for a Guiness Record, 5,000 dancers from across the world, led by bharatanatyam exponent Padma Subrahmanyam, will portray 30 couplets from the Thirukkural. Lasting 30 minutes, it will be held at Vels University.

Reptilian paradise
Crocodile Bank’s summer camps feature experts talking about reptiles, what they eat, their survival instincts, habitat adaptations, and more. Rs. 1,500 onwards. Starts on April 22. Details: madrascrocodilebank.org
